Projecting fenestration assembly and methods for same

A projecting fenestration assembly includes a window shell having a plurality of component translucent panels. The window shell includes a shell frame having shell edges and a shell base. The plurality of component translucent panels are seated within the shell frame and surround a light cavity. A carriage frame is coupled with the window shell and supports the window shell. The carriage frame includes one or more carriage struts and a carriage tray extending from the one or more carriage struts to a tray end. The one or more carriage struts are coupled along the shell edges of the window shell. The carriage tray is coupled along the shell base.

Insulated metal panel and curtain wall systems
11199003 · 2021-12-14 ·

Wall systems and buildings having such wall systems are disclosed. Such wall systems include parametric mullions each of which is constructed from a plurality of interconnecting components so that the wall systems may be disposed much closer to the building frame than conventional wall systems. Such wall systems may include panels disposed to form convex or concave facades. Such wall systems may also include decorative features superimposed over one or more panels or extending outward from the facade surface. The parametric mullions may be formed into trusses which may be used as part of a wall system or independently of such wall systems.

Panel Assembly with Mullion Joint
20230295978 · 2023-09-21 ·

Disclosed herein is a panel assembly configured to form a mullion joint. The panel assembly can comprise a panel composed of a material substrate that, in some examples, can be transparent to radio frequency signals. The panel assembly can further comprise a first bezel configured to frame a perimeter of the panel on a first side of the panel. The panel assembly can comprise a second bezel configured to frame the perimeter of the panel on a second side of the panel opposite of the first side, the second bezel comprising cogs formed on a first edge of the second bezel. The cogs of the second bezel can be configured to receive and join with cogs of a bezel of a second panel assembly to form a mullion joint. The mullion joint can be transparent, opaque, or partially transparent to radio frequency signals and/or visible light.

Corner window lite assemblies
11459816 · 2022-10-04 · ·

Window lite assemblies and methods for installing the assemblies are provided herein. The assemblies described herein are configured to be installed in new and existing buildings, especially in building corners, while leaving some or all of the horizontal structural members such as headers and sills in place.

Modular System for Glazing and Other Infill Panels
20210310298 · 2021-10-07 ·

A modular infill panel system for attaching to vertical structural members of a building frame and adjacent modular infill panel units. The modular infill panel system is capable of creating piecewise curves in the vertical plane as well as complex piecewise three-dimensional curves in a combination of horizontal and vertical planes. The modular infill panel system can include vertically stacked modular infill panel units. The modular infill panel units can be vertically aligned and attached to the building's structural columns by bracket assemblies mounted along one or more outside edges of the top frame member of the structural frame of the modular infill panel units. The bracket assemblies can secure the modular infill panel unit to the vertical structure of the building and alignment pins projecting upward from the bracket assemblies can align vertically adjacent modular infill panel units.

Adjustable support device for bay windows and other protruding building structures
11125383 · 2021-09-21 ·

An adjustable window support device is disclosed. In embodiments, the adjustable window support device includes: a horizontal segment configured to be placed into contact with a lower surface of a bay window; a vertical segment configured to be placed against a wall and configured to extend downwardly from the lower surface of the bay window along the wall; and an adjustable segment configured to extend diagonally from a bottom end of the vertical segment to the pin at or near a front end of the horizontal segment. The adjustable segment includes a first end that is pivotally coupled to the bottom end of the vertical segment and a second end that is configured to be held in a selected position by a pin that extends laterally through at least two holes at or near the front end of the horizontal segment.

Cassette frame components and methods of installation
11015344 · 2021-05-25 · ·

The present disclosure describes cassette frame assemblies and methods of installing them onto curtainwall structures. Assemblies can include a mullion and a first cassette frame coupled to a front end of the mullion via an anchoring tab. The anchoring tab can be configured to move within the first cassette frame prior to installation. An assembly can also include a second cassette frame coupled to the front end of the mullion via a second anchoring tab. A first glass panel can be fixed to the first cassette frame and a second glass panel can be fixed to the second cassette frame. Anchoring tabs can be slidable and pivotable to facilitate safe and efficient installation onto a curtainwall structure.
